About this Property
Luxurious Accommodation
Brightham House offers a luxurious stay in Malborough, just a stone's throw away from sandy beaches in the South Devon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ty. Each room is thoughtfully designed with en-suite bathrooms, Egyptian cotton linen, Nespresso coffee makers, and stunning village or countryside views.
Relaxing Amenities
Unwind in the garden, on the sun terrace, or in the cozy lounge and bar area. Start your day right with a delicious daily à la carte breakfast. Enjoy the convenience of free WiFi, private parking, and anti-allergy bedding for a comfortable stay.
Outdoor Adventures
Explore the scenic surroundings through cycling, walking, or swimming activities. With the Exeter International Airport nearby, your getaway at Brightham House is just a booking away.
